Model numbers for dual fuel ranges, gas ranges, sealed burner rangetops and gas rangetops indicate width and number of surface burners. Features such as a charbroiler, griddle and/or French Top will vary. CFM recommendations are based on total Btu/hr output. Wolf recommends 1 CFM per 100 Btu/hr (.03 kW). Additional CFM may be required for long duct runs.
